Day 41 – Thursday 20th February 2014 – At Sea

Ooopps!!!!! lost a day, Wednesday 19th February, as we have crossed over the International Date Line and of course, presented with another certificate.

At the gathering for choir practice, prior to singing, we have a lady in the choir whose birthday it was on Wednesday, which she had lost, so we all sang, happy birthday and cheered her up.  The practice went very well, and all looking forward to our big day.

With it being a fine day, after the heat had gone out of the sun went up on deck for late afternoon bronzy and read, which is becoming a becoming a wonderful attraction.

In the evening, invited to the Captain’s cocktail party, for the round the world cruisers; so another formal night.  This time, I managed to have a chat with the Deputy Captain, Chris Bourne, as in the past, he had sailed with the Sail Training Association, on the topsail schooners, Sir Winston Churchill and the Malcolm Miller.

At the dinner afterwards, I had chicken/lobster/blueberry cake, then went onto the theatre to see Elio Pace, a piano vocalist, who was excellent, played and sang all types of pop music, starting at such at a fast tempo, he kept it up right through the show.

Finished off in the Golden Lion but we were defeated in the trivia quiz. 

New port tomorrow; so off to bed.
